## Changes
Removes `db.cassandra.keyspace` and `db.hbase.namespace` (in preference for using `db.name`).
Clarifies `db.name` in the case where a database product provides multiple concepts that could be mapped to `db.name`.
This change adds a Resource attribute to represent number of container restarts in kubernetes. This is can be used in k8s logs collection to identify a particular container instance, where the number of container restarts is a part of a log file path.

This adds some minimal sanity checks to make sure we don't forget
to add the schema file when we make a release. The checks are tied
to the CHANGELOG.md.
In the future we can do more thorough verifications, e.g. parse the content
of the schema YAML file and ensure it includes the changes that we can
detect by looking at the changes at the semantic convention files.
